Some simple home remedies can be effective in preventing food poisoning. First of all, it is important to wash hands thoroughly before eating and cooking. Wash fresh fruits and vegetables with clean water before using them. Cook food at the right temperature and keep it covered to prevent bacteria from growing. Throw away stale or spoiled food immediately. Homemade ingredients like ginger, lemon, and turmeric can also help prevent infection. Also, it is important to be careful while drinking clean water and using ice to avoid bacterial infection.
